Secure login from ISY to Elk hasn't worked in years. Presumably they are both on the same LAN so your credentials are not sent in clear text over the Internet. Not perfect but could be worse. There's a long story behind the whole thing, but basically a while back Elk changed the authentication mechanism and UDI didn't want to rewrite their SSL stack to make it work. The issue is the authentication that Elk uses is proprietary to them (rather than a more usual basic over TLS approach). This renders most third party clients unable to authenticate.
